技术文摘
四款工具助力Python与JavaScript代码顺利转换
四款工具助力Python与JavaScript代码顺利转换
在当今的软件开发领域,Python和JavaScript都是非常流行的编程语言。Python以其简洁的语法和强大的功能在数据科学、人工智能等领域广泛应用;JavaScript则是网页开发的核心语言,在前端和后端开发中都占据重要地位。有时候,我们可能需要在这两种语言之间进行代码转换,下面就为大家介绍四款助力转换的工具。
首先是Transcrypt。它是一个Python到JavaScript的源代码转换器。Transcrypt的优势在于能够将大部分Python代码直接转换为高度兼容的JavaScript代码。它支持Python 3的大部分特性,包括类、生成器、列表推导等。通过Transcrypt,开发者可以利用Python的简洁语法进行开发,然后轻松将代码转换为可在浏览器中运行的JavaScript代码。
其次是Jiphy。这是一个基于JavaScript的Python解释器。Jiphy允许在JavaScript环境中运行Python代码,它实现了Python的核心语法和许多常用的标准库。使用Jiphy,开发者可以在JavaScript项目中无缝嵌入Python代码,实现两种语言的混合编程。
再者是Pyjs。Pyjs是一个将Python代码转换为JavaScript的框架。它提供了丰富的类库和工具,帮助开发者将Python应用程序转换为在浏览器中运行的JavaScript应用程序。Pyjs还支持与现有的JavaScript库和框架进行集成,方便开发者进行更复杂的开发工作。
最后是Js2Py。与前面的工具不同,Js2Py是一个将JavaScript代码转换为Python代码的工具。它可以将JavaScript代码解析并转换为等效的Python代码,使开发者能够在Python环境中利用已有的JavaScript代码。
这四款工具为Python和JavaScript代码的转换提供了有力支持。无论是将Python代码移植到JavaScript环境,还是在Python项目中使用JavaScript代码,都可以借助这些工具更加顺利地完成。开发者可以根据自己的需求和项目特点选择合适的工具,提高开发效率,实现代码的复用和跨语言开发。
- 浅述Linux下Java Home变量的配置方法
- 用JMeter测试EJB
- Eclipse常用技巧汇总:热键、自定义模版及更多
- Spring中XML配置文件的十二种最佳方法(上)
- 简化Spring配置文件的方法
- Hibernate中Criteria条件查询的应用
- Suse Linux系统中Java AWT界面乱码难题
- Core Java学习笔记汇总
- 在Windows XP系统中开启Eclipse出现报错情况
- 轻松且有效检查Java程序代码的方法
- Java项目开发笔记及问题总结
- Spring中XML配置文件的十二个最佳方法下篇
- 新手学Java的入门经验心得
- 面向对象设计模型、数学模型与物理模型
- Java网络编程中连接数据库的多种方式